Sphere Entertainment Co. (NYSE: SPHR) is a premier live entertainment and media company. The Company includes Sphere, a next-generation entertainment medium powered by cutting-edge technologies to redefine the future of entertainment. The first Sphere venue in Las Vegas opened in September 2023. In addition, the Company includes MSG Networks, which operates two regional sports and entertainment networks, MSG Network and MSG Sportsnet, as well as a direct-to-consumer and authenticated streaming product, MSG+, delivering a wide range of live sports content and other programming. Who are we hiring?

We are seeking a Controls and Automation Programmer to join the Advanced Engineering team based in Las Vegas, Nevada. You will bring expert-level knowledge of show control systems, staging and rigging, as well as skills in networking and computer programming to solve problems and execute complex show system design required to successfully launch live productions at MSG Sphere. Additionally, you will integrate software and hardware from third-party companies into our show controls platforms, bringing together the technology to run seamlessly. An enthusiasm to streamline operations, ensuring the highest level of operational safety and efficiencies in collaboration with artists and industry leaders, are essential attributes.

What will you do? 

  • Deliver and maintain reliable technical solutions to realize the strategic and creative goals of venue stakeholders.
  • Work closely with the MSG Controls Engineer to ensure reliable operation of all equipment during testing and when deployed in the venue.
  • Ensure on time delivery of the show system controls including components brought in to the venue; complete with operational plans and support documentation.
  • Identify and troubleshoot control system.
  • Control system commissioning.

What do you need to succeed?   

  • 5+ years’ of relevant experience in delivering and maintaining reliable technical solutions.
  • Bachelor’s degree in engineering or theater arts is required; advanced degree is a plus.
  • Proficiency with TAIT Navigator control system is required.
  • Knowledge of show control, display technologies, lighting and rigging automation.
  • Hands-on experience with automation controls systems and PLCs.
  • Strong grasp of relevant underlying physics and engineering principals.
  • Solid communication and consultative skills.

Special Requirements   

  • Must be willing to work non-traditional hours including but not limited to overnights, weekends, and holidays
